For a grain water softener, verifying your drainage flow rate is critical because if the system cannot evacuate water quickly enough during a cycle, the unit will fail to clean itself and stop softening your water. You must also confirm that your plumbing—whether PVC, PEX, or copper—matches the thread sizes on the inlet and outlet ports to avoid leaks or the need for expensive adapters during the installation by a qualified professional.
Pre-Installation Checklist for the Fleck 5600sxt
Verify these site requirements before ordering the system to ensure a successful installation:
- Measure the physical footprint of the almond or black tank plus the swing radius needed for the bypass valve.
- Check that your local water supply is free of manganese and iron; if these are present, you may need a pre-filter to prevent resin fouling.
- Verify that the dedicated drain line can handle the volume of water discharged during a full regeneration cycle.
- Confirm your home’s incoming water pressure is sufficient to provide even distribution across the resin bed.
